Output 57531cd5fe0edf8904481b91d11edadbaec2835df9a452778effba028bbcc686:2

value
1899961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ae28cffcb16c68e5601121af2bb165f429edeb1 OP_EQUAL
address
35bmhdBaonXXLW5uk5eQq45L45jX7uymvx
transaction
57531cd5fe0edf8904481b91d11edadbaec2835df9a452778effba028bbcc686
confirmations
421159
spent
true